Alan and Helen's Journey with Rachna Satrei

A couple of years ago my wife and I came to Cambodia just to have a look at Siem Reap and Phnom Penh, with a visit to Angkor Wat.

 

We were struck by three things, the appalling recent history of the country through which the people have suffered, the very poor conditions in which a great part of the population live and the unfailingly friendly and smiling people that we met. You always get a smile, a wave and a hello.

 

About a month after returning to Australia we both said, ''we have to go back''. So we researched various NGO's on the Internet and posted a request for advice on Facebook and one of the responses came from a volunteer at Rachna Satrei (thank you, Manon). We organised to meet with the founder of Rachna Satrei Phoungmaly Nhean (Maly). We had liked what we had seen on the Rachna Satrei website but our support was sealed in meeting with Maly, we were very impressed by her vision, her passion to support her fellow Cambodians, especially women who are particularly disadvantaged and her warm, compassionate nature.

 

We, along with our friends and family, are supporting Rachna Satrei which we strongly believe will make a positive difference especially to those women in desperate need of support. We would urge everyone to consider actively supporting this organisation to help them achieve their goals.
